Satan's Whiskers

Reportedly created during Prohibition at the swank Los Angeles "Embassy Club" (opened 1929), this drink languished in more modern times, and was dusted off by Paul Harrington for the late 1990’s website that he was providing classic recipes for. It’s use of orange bitters made it difficult to re-create until those became more available.

Source: “The Savoy Cocktail Book” (1930) by Harry Craddock
Using "Orange Curaçao" instead of Grand Marnier turns this into a "curled" version.
